Who funds Golden Gate Park Golf Development Foundation

EIN 46-3691298 · San Francisco, CA · NTEE O50

Golden Gate Park Golf Development Foundation of San Francisco, CA (EIN 46-3691298) was named as a grant recipient by 7 funders in 7 grants paid totaling $950,000 in tax years 2023, as reported on the funders' Forms 990-PF and 990 Schedule I.
